1 2 3 Grant CommentsClass II Permissive Change. Output is ERP for Part 22 and EIRP for Part 24. SAR compliance for body-worn operating configurations is based on a separation distance of 1.5 cm between the back of the unit and the body of the user. End-users must be informed of the body-worn operating requirements for satisfying RF exposure compliance. Belt-clips or holsters must not contain metallic components. SAR compliance was evaluated with the integral Bluetooth active. The highest reported SAR values are: Part 22 - Head: 1.21 W/kg; Body-worn: 0.976 W/kg; Part 24 - Head: 1.11 W/kg; Body-worn: 1.10 W/kg. HAC Rating: M4 T4
1 2 3 Output power is conducted. This Bluetooth device is approved for use in the handset described in this filing.
